WebAug 24, 2010 · Start by priming all of the drawers and make sure to do at least 2 coats before using the spray paint. Also lay out all of the hardware and spray those as well! Finally, spray paint the furniture and let dry. Make sure your furniture completely drys before sealing it with Polycrilic and bringing it back into the house. Once the primer has dried, shake the spray paint for at least 1 minute before removing the lid. Hold the canister about 12 inches (30 cm) away from the surface of the furniture, and spray with even up and down or side to side strokes with overlapping lines. simons industrialWebThese are the basics of how to spray paint: Spray primer and let it dry completely.
